According to 
https://portal.nutanix.com/page/documents/kbs/details?targetId=kA0600000008T3jCAE
 :
'The lanplus parameter is required to enable the IPMI 2.0 RMPC+ protocol'

According to 
https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Intelligent_Platform_Management_Interface 'RMCP+ 
(a UDP-based protocol with stronger authentication than RMCP) is used for IPMI 
over LAN.'


I guess you can find more details at 
https://www.intel.com/content/dam/www/public/us/en/documents/product-briefs/ipmi-second-gen-interface-spec-v2-rev1-1.pdf
 (page 129,130).
